Electrical, Electronic & Communications Engineering Technology is the 173rd most popular major in the country with 6,321 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.

Across the Rocky Mountains region, there were 232 electrical, electronic and communications engineering technology/technician gra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 30 electrical, electronic and communications engineering technology/technician gra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,089 and $26,296 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Electrical Technology Major in the Rocky Mountains Region” ranking looked at 4 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in electrical, electronic and communications engineering technology/technician. That schools that top this list have a program in electrical, electronic and communications engineering technology/technician in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Metropolitan State University of Denver. The school came in at #1 for the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Electrical Technology Major in the Rocky Mountains Region. MSU Denver is a fairly large public school situated in Denver, Colorado. It awarded 19 bachelors’s electrical technology degrees in 2020-2021.

Idaho State University
Pocatello, Idaho

Out of the 4 schools in the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Electrical Technology Major in the Rocky Mountains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Idaho State University landed the #2 spot on the list. Idaho State University is a fairly large public school situated in Pocatello, Idaho. It awarded 4 bachelors’s electrical technology degrees in 2020-2021.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Weber State University. The school came in at #3 for the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Electrical Technology Major in the Rocky Mountains Region. Weber State University is a public institution located in Ogden, Utah. The school has a large population, and it awarded 7 bachelors’s degrees in 2020-2021.

The low undergrad student loan default rate of 4.1%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
